#597f47 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#597f47 is composed of 34.9% red, 49.8%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.1%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 100.7 degrees, a saturation of 28.3% and a lightness of 38.8%. #597f47 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2fe8e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#597f47 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#597f47 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#597f47 has RGB values of R:89, G:127,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 5865287.
